基于公共密钥基础设施的小型认证中心的研究与设计

基于公共密钥基础设施的小型认证中心的研究与设计

论文摘要

互联网技术的迅速发展,极大地改变了人们的生活和工作方式,同样也带来了许多安全隐患,如信息的窃取、修改等。为了解决网络环境的信息安全问题,经过世界各国的研究,初步形成了一套完整的解决方案,即PKI(Public Key Infrastructure)技术。PKI是利用公钥理论和技术建立的提供信息安全服务的基础设施,它建立在公钥技术基础上,以数字证书为媒介,将用户的标识信息和各自的公钥捆绑在一起,其主要目的是通过管理密钥和证书,为用户建立起一个安全、可信的网络运行环境,使用户可以方便地使用加密和数字签名技术,在网络上验证用户的身份,从而保证了互联网上传输信息的真实性、完整性、机密性和不可否认性。目前,PKI广泛地应用于电子商务、电子政务、网上银行、网上证券等领域。本文首先从网络的安全需求出发,引入了PKI的概念,综述了PKI技术目前的发展和研究状况,分析了应用PKI的必然性和意义。在对密码学进行研究的基础上,系统地介绍了对称密码体制和非对称密钥体制;接着本文阐述了PKI的体系结构、安全服务、相关标准及其应用,最后在PKI相关理论和实现技术研究的基础上,提出了一个小型CA系统的总体设计思想,并着重研究了证书的申请、发放和撤销的实现过程。

论文目录

  • 摘要
  • Abstract
  • 第一章 绪论
  • 1.1 研究背景
  • 1.2 PKI 技术研究现状和发展前景
  • 1.3 论文组织结构
  • 第二章 PKI 的理论基础
  • 2.1 引言
  • 2.2 对称密码体制
  • 2.3 公钥密码体制
  • 2.4 数字信封
  • 2.5 单向散列函数
  • 2.6 数字签名
  • 第三章 公共密钥基础设施 PKI
  • 3.1 引言
  • 3.2 PKI 的概念
  • 3.3 PKI 的基本构成
  • 3.4 PKI 的功能
  • 3.5 PKI 提供的安全服务
  • 3.6 PKI 相关标准
  • 3.7 PKI 的应用
  • 第四章 CA 系统的设计
  • 4.1 引言
  • 4.2 系统总体结构设计
  • 4.3 系统实现的功能
  • 4.4 证书格式
  • 4.5 程序开发工具包
  • 第五章 主要功能设计与实现
  • 5.1 密钥的产生
  • 5.2 CA 初始化
  • 5.3 申请证书
  • 5.4 签发证书
  • 5.5 撤销证书
  • 5.6 证书撤销列表的生成
  • 5.7 运行界面
  • 结束语
  • 参考文献
  • 攻读硕士学位期间发表的论文
  • 致谢
  • 详细摘要
  • 相关论文文献

    标签:;  ;  ;  

    基于公共密钥基础设施的小型认证中心的研究与设计
    下载Doc文档

    猜你喜欢